Ingredients & Equipment You’ll Need

  • 4 Chicken Breasts
  • 4 Garlic Cloves, minced
  • 2 tsp Smoked Paprika
  • 1 tsp Salt

  • 2 tbsp Olive Oil

Equipment: Frying Pan, Mixing Bowl, Spatula

Paprika is the superstar here that lends the dish its characteristic spicy, smoky notes. Garlic, on the other hand, adds a savory depth and irresistible aroma. As for substitutes, you can replace smoked paprika with regular paprika and a bit of chipotle for the smokiness. Also, canola oil can be used in place of olive oil.

How To Make Garlic and Paprika Chicken

  1. First off, pat the chicken dry with a kitchen towel. In a bowl, mix together minced garlic, paprika, salt, and pepper.
  2. Apply this mixture evenly over the chicken breasts. Let them marinate for about 15 minutes to absorb the flavors.
  3. Heat oil in a pan over medium heat. Add chicken breasts and cook for about 7-10 minutes on each side until they’re cooked through and golden brown on the outside.
  4. Once done, remove from heat and let it rest for a few minutes before serving. There you have it – Delicious Garlic and Paprika Chicken!

Tips For The Best Results

  • Do not overcook the chicken as it can turn dry and tough.
  • Marinating the chicken for longer will enhance the flavors.

Storage Tips

  • Store leftovers in an airtight container in the refrigerator for up to 2 days.
  • You can also freeze it for up to a month.

Frequently Asked Questions

Q: Can I use bone-in chicken?
A: Yes, just adjust the cooking time slightly longer as bone-in chicken takes more time to cook.

Q: Can I use something other than paprika?
A: Yes, you can use cajun seasoning or even taco seasoning, both would work very well.

Q: Can I grill the chicken instead of pan-frying?
A: Yes, grilling will also give a great taste and add a nice charred flavor.

Q: Can I make this recipe without garlic?
A: Yes, but garlic adds a lot to the flavor profile. You may want to consider adding another flavorful spice or herb to compensate.

Q: Can I bake the chicken?
